Output 89830db5252a6f19b78e406ca6d9521533f185df22b00daf60e1796944f13c55:1

value
104121155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b089d5afcac4e90b6dbc680f1c48e5156a4b91d OP_EQUAL
address
38XkvVJV4TKy7wpHCrTe3wEGN6a6acsZ4V
transaction
89830db5252a6f19b78e406ca6d9521533f185df22b00daf60e1796944f13c55
spent
true